About the Fall Institute
The 2007 Fall Institute at the University of Massachusetts Boston (UMass Boston) examines the complex and rich terrain of Islam to engage it as a shifting landscape characterized by continuous negotiations of power and practice. -
Call for Papers
The 2007 Fall Institute at UMass Boston features competitively selected papers that engage Islam as a force for understanding global politics, an impetus for political and psychological self-determination, a stimulus for cultural productions, and a foundation for identity. -
